| book description |
Experience Human Development helps students explore the human side of development through exposure to culture and different populations, evaluation of the science on human development, and immersion in practical applications. The text has long been noted for its wide-ranging coverage of the breadth of human experience and development. Experience Human Development combines robust scholarship, citations from the latest research, and a rich and respectful coverage of cultures and experiences, so that all learners can see themselves within this program.
